8.2 计数器/定时器8253/8254
定时及计数技术在计算机中具有很重要的作用。比如:定时采样、
定时中断、定时启动电机等,这都需要一类定时及计数电路,因
此微机系统都必须有定时技术。
为获得稳定准确的定时,必须有准确稳定的时间基准(简称时基)。
定时:本质是计数,把时间片加起来就获得一段时间。
定时方式:软件或硬件件。
软件定时:利用CPU执行指令需要若干指令周期的原理,运用软
件编程,然后循环一段程序而产生延时,再配合简单接口可以向
外发送定时控制信号。
优点:不需增加硬件电路只需编制相应的延时子程序即可;
缺点:占用CPU的工作时间,浪费CPU资源。
硬件定时:硬件定时有专用的多谐振荡器件或单稳态触发器。
缺点:改变定时要改变硬件。
可编程通用定时器/计数器芯片:使用灵活,定时时间长,改变定时
时间或工作方式只要改变编程控制参数即可。初始化编程后,就按
设定的方式工作,不再占用CPU的时间。
第4页,共46页。
评论0
最新资源